Referring to fig. 1-3, the present invention provides a technical solution: a drainage device for hepatobiliary surgery comprises a box body 1, wherein the left side inside the box body 1 is provided with a disinfectant cleaning chamber 2, the right side inside the box body 1 is provided with an ultraviolet irradiation chamber 3, a plurality of groups of rollers 4 are mounted on screws at the bottom of the box body 1, a micro liquid suction pump 5 is welded and mounted in the middle of the outer surface of the upper end of the disinfectant cleaning chamber 2, a liquid injection port 6 is drilled and mounted at the left side of the micro liquid suction pump 5, the liquid injection port 6 penetrates through the box body 1 to be communicated with the inner cavity of the disinfectant cleaning chamber 2, the output end of the micro liquid suction pump 5 is in threaded connection with a pump head 7, the pump head 7 is communicated with the inner cavity of the disinfectant cleaning chamber 2, the upper end of the micro liquid suction pump 5 is connected with a three-way joint 10 through a water inlet conduit 8 via a first gate valve 9, a drain valve 11 is mounted at the leftmost opening at the bottom of the disinfectant cleaning chamber 2, ultraviolet irradiation chambers, a closed cover 14 is installed on the upper end of the left side of the ultraviolet irradiation chamber 3 in a hole mode, a fixed loop bar 15 is installed on the right side of the closed cover 14 and is welded and installed on the top of the box body, a regulating valve 16 is installed on the right end of the fixed loop bar 15, an expansion link 17 is movably installed on the upper end of the fixed loop bar 15, a hanging bar 18 is installed on the left side of the top of the expansion link 17 in a welding mode, a binding belt 19 is movably installed at the bending position of the hanging bar 18, a drainage bag 20 is fixedly installed on the binding belt 19, a first guide pipe 21 is installed on the bottom of the drainage bag 20 in a threaded mode, an air pressure bag 22 is installed on the lower end of the first guide pipe 21 in a threaded mode, the lower end of the air pressure bag 22 is connected with the three-way joint 10 through a second guide pipe 23 through a second gate valve 24, a third guide pipe 25 is installed on the rest end joint of the three-way joint, the drainage catheter 28, the fixed sleeve 26 and the third catheter 25 are movably connected through a clamping groove and are easy to disassemble, and an incision retractor 29 is fixedly installed on the drainage catheter 28 through screws.
The upper end of the liquid injection port 6 is screwed with a dustproof cover 30, so that atmospheric dust can be prevented from entering the disinfectant cleaning chamber 2; the rightmost end of the top of the box body 1 is provided with a handrail 31, the handrail 31 is provided with a control switch 32, the output end of the control switch 32 is electrically connected with the input end of the micro liquid suction pump 5, and the output end of the control switch 32 is electrically connected with the input end of the ultraviolet irradiation chamber 3, so that the electrical control of the micro liquid suction pump 5 and the ultraviolet irradiation chamber 3 is facilitated, and the operation is easy through the control switch 32; the rollers 4 are at least arranged into two groups, so that the whole device is moved conveniently, and time and labor are saved; an exhaust pipe 33 is arranged at the upper end of the left side of the air pressure bag 22, and a second one-way valve 34 is arranged on the exhaust pipe 33, so that the drainage operation is facilitated; the drainage catheter 28 is designed into a T shape, and a plurality of drainage holes 35 are formed in the surface of the drainage catheter 28, so that bile and secretion can flow into the drainage catheter 28.
The working principle is as follows: the utility model inserts the drainage catheter 28 into the position of the patient body needing drainage when in use, the drainage catheter 28 is fixed by the incision retractor 29, then the air pressure bag 22 and the drainage bag 20 are extruded, because the first one-way valve 27 is arranged on the fixed sleeve 26, the air of the air pressure bag 22 and the drainage bag 20 can not be discharged from the drainage catheter 28, because the second one-way valve 34 on the exhaust pipe 33 can only discharge the air which can not enter, the air can be discharged from the exhaust pipe 33, then the air pressure bag 22 and the drainage bag 20 are loosened, the drainage device starts drainage, the drainage is directly collected into the drainage bag 20, the operation is completed, the second gate valve 24 is closed, the drainage bag 20 is replaced, then the first gate valve 9 and the second gate valve 24 are sequentially opened, the disinfectant is poured from the liquid injection port 6, the catheter in the device is cleaned and disinfected by pressure difference formed by the micro-shaped liquid suction pump 5, the further operation is completed, open closing cover 14, dry through drying-machine 13 in ultraviolet irradiation room 3, ultraviolet irradiation lamp 12 disinfects, and the operation is accomplished, closes closing cover 14, deposits so that use next time, and the telescopic link 17 accessible governing valve 16 of design simultaneously adjusts the height of peg 18, and the medical staff of being convenient for adjusts suitable operation height, and the device overall design is reasonable, has advantages such as easy operation, convenient to use, excellent in use effect.
